See Megan Brenan, Nov 17,2021 for recent polling.
Gun control is loosing its political muscle. Independents are 57% in support of either keeping gun laws the same, or making them weaker.
(Still, 52% want tougher gun laws, due to 91% Democratic support, but it is historically low)

Quinnipiac has a poll showing more Americsns opposed to tougher gun legislation
It is 49 to 46 opposition among registered voters.
49 to 45 opposition among all Americans.
So support for tougher gun laws is about equal to those who want laws weaker or the same.
